Your source for American Made Flags and Flagpoles

We still believe in Customer Service!

Come See Us!

1441 Forestdale Blvd, Suite 105

Birmingham, Al 35214

205 798 2261

By submitting your phone number, you agree to receiving text from Birmingham Flag Store.

Reply STOP to opt out

Now offering Shop Pay to make purchasing that Flag or Flagpole even easier. See page for Shop Pay